Job Description
About the role :
The LVN SNF Liaison plays a crucial role in delivering quality mental health services within SNFs. They build and maintain strong relationships between EMH's clinicians and SNF management teams, ensuring a continuum of care for residents.
Liaisons excel in customer service and problem-solving, ensuring that interactions are handled with professionalism and empathy.
Key Responsibilities :
- Support SNF Management and Clinical Team :
- Build and maintain relationships with SNF management and staff to ensure the highest quality of mental health care.
- Coordinate and participate in meetings, audits, and surveys to ensure compliance with regulatory standards and Physician Orders.
- Facilitate in-services, trainings, and psychiatric medication reviews to support both SNF staff and EMH clinicians.
- Communicate effectively with clinicians and SNF staff, managing patient referrals and eligibility, and ensuring that patients are appropriately added to caseloads.
- Provide on-site support to clinicians, addressing issues, increasing referrals, and ensuring smooth operations.
- Act as a liaison between EMH and SNFs, providing daily updates to management and ensuring that all relevant information is communicated to the appropriate parties.
Requirements
- Valid Licensed Vocational Nurse (LVN) credentials.
- 2-3 years of experience in skilled nursing or hospital settings, with a strong understanding of CMS survey preparation.
- Strong interpersonal, communication, and organizational skills, with a focus on customer service and time management.
- Willingness to travel within Los Angeles County and the San Fernando Valley, with reliable transportation.
- Familiarity with electronic health records, medical terminology, and HIPAA regulations.
